Why Has a Random Person Sent Me Money on Cash App?

It can be confusing and even alarming to receive money from a random person on Cash App. However, there are several possible reasons why this might happen. Here are some of the most common:

1. User Error

One of the most likely reasons for receiving money from a random person on Cash App is user error. The sender may have accidentally sent the money to the wrong person or mistyped the amount. 

If you know the person who sent you the money, it’s worth reaching out to them to confirm that it was a mistake.

2. Payment for Goods or Services

Another possible reason for receiving money from a random person on Cash App is that they are paying you for goods or services. This could be anything from buying an item from you on a marketplace to paying for a service you provide. 

If you don’t recognize the person who sent you the money, it’s worth checking your recent transactions to see if there are any clues as to what it might be for.

Is it illegal to keep money someone accidentally sent you on Cash App?

If someone accidentally sends you money on Cash App, it is not illegal to keep it. However, it is important to note that you don’t have a legal right to the money, and the sender can request that Cash App reverse the transaction. In this case, you’ll be required to return the money to the sender.

On the other hand, if the money was sent as part of a scam or fraudulent activity, keeping the money could be considered illegal. If you suspect that the money was sent to you as part of a scam, it is best to report it to Cash App customer service immediately.

It is also important to note that keeping money that was sent to you by mistake can have negative consequences. For example, the sender may report the transaction as fraudulent, which could result in your Cash App account being suspended or even closed.

In summary, while it may not be illegal to keep money someone accidentally sent you on Cash App, it is important to exercise caution and consider the circumstances surrounding the transaction before deciding what to do with the money.

What if money unexpectedly shows up in my Cash App account?

If you suddenly receive money in your Cash App account from a random person, you may be wondering what to do. Here are some steps you can take:

  • Check your transaction history: Look for any payments that you may have forgotten about or that someone may have sent you by mistake. If you find any, you can simply refund the money to the sender.
  • Block the sender: If you don’t recognize the sender or suspect that it may be a scam, you can block them from your Cash App account. To do this, go to the Activity tab and find the sender’s name. Tap on their name and select “Block” at the bottom of their profile.
  • Report the payment issue: If you suspect that the payment may be fraudulent, you can report it to Cash App support. To do this, go to your Profile and select “Support.” Scroll down and choose “Report a Payment Issue.” Follow the instructions to report the payment.

How can you tell if someone is scamming you on the Cash App?

As with any online platform, there are always scammers looking to take advantage of unsuspecting users. Here are some signs that someone may be trying to scam you on the Cash App:

  • The person asks you to send them money before they send you anything.
  • The person asks for your personal information, such as your Social Security number or bank account information.
  • The person offers to sell you something at a price that seems too good to be true.
  • The person asks you to pay them using a third-party service or app.
  • The person sends you a message claiming to be from Cash App support, but the message contains spelling or grammar errors.

If you encounter any of these signs, it’s best to be cautious and not engage with the person. You can also contact Cash App support to report any suspicious activity.
